What is formr99 -pf - foundation?
Formr99 -pf - foundation is a tax form used by private foundations to report their financial information to the IRS.
Who is required to file formr99 -pf - foundation?
Private foundations with certain financial thresholds are required to file formr99 -pf - foundation.
How to fill out formr99 -pf - foundation?
Formr99 -pf - foundation can be filled out electronically or by mail following the instructions provided by the IRS.
What is the purpose of formr99 -pf - foundation?
The purpose of formr99 -pf - foundation is to provide the IRS with information about the finances and activities of private foundations.
What information must be reported on formr99 -pf - foundation?
Formr99 -pf - foundation requires information on the foundation's financial activities, grants, investments, and other related transactions.
